The Many Advantages Of PTFE Slide Plates

PTFE slide plates, also known as Teflon slide plates, are a crucial component in various industries where sliding movements are required These plates are made of polytetrafluoroethylene (PTFE), a synthetic polymer that is commonly known as Teflon PTFE is well-known for its low friction properties, excellent chemical resistance, and high-temperature resistance, making it an ideal material for slide plates In this article, we will delve into the many advantages of PTFE slide plates and why they are indispensable in many industrial applications.

One of the primary advantages of PTFE slide plates is their low friction coefficient PTFE has one of the lowest friction coefficients among all solid materials, which means that it offers a smooth and effortless sliding motion This low friction property reduces the wear and tear on the sliding surfaces, leading to a longer lifespan of the equipment and machinery In industries where constant sliding movements occur, such as in pipelines, storage tanks, and structures subjected to thermal expansion and contraction, PTFE slide plates are essential for ensuring smooth and efficient operation.

Apart from their low friction properties, PTFE slide plates also offer excellent chemical resistance PTFE is highly resistant to a wide range of chemicals, including acids, bases, solvents, and oils This chemical inertness makes PTFE slide plates suitable for use in corrosive environments where exposure to aggressive chemicals is common Industries such as chemical processing, pharmaceuticals, and water treatment plants benefit greatly from the chemical resistance of PTFE slide plates, as they provide a reliable and long-lasting solution for sliding applications in such harsh environments.

Furthermore, PTFE slide plates have high-temperature resistance, allowing them to withstand elevated temperatures without losing their physical properties PTFE has a high melting point and can resist temperatures up to 260°C (500°F), making it suitable for use in applications where heat is a factor ptfe slide plates. Industries such as power generation, oil and gas, and manufacturing processes involving high temperatures rely on PTFE slide plates to ensure smooth and trouble-free sliding movements, even in extreme heat conditions.

In addition to their low friction, chemical resistance, and high-temperature resistance, PTFE slide plates are also known for their durability and low maintenance requirements PTFE is a tough and durable material that can withstand heavy loads and frequent sliding motions without degrading or failing This durability translates to a longer service life for the equipment and machinery where PTFE slide plates are installed, resulting in cost savings and reduced downtime for maintenance and repairs.

Another advantage of PTFE slide plates is their versatility and ease of installation PTFE slide plates come in various shapes, sizes, and configurations to suit different applications and requirements They can be custom-made to fit specific dimensions and designs, ensuring a perfect fit and compatibility with the sliding surfaces Installation of PTFE slide plates is straightforward and does not require specialized tools or equipment, making it a cost-effective and time-saving solution for industrial applications.
